Asphalt ro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of an existing asphalt shingle roof to identify potential issues and evaluate its overall condition. These inspections typically include examining shingles for signs of damage, such as curling, cracking, or missing pieces, as well as inspecting flashing, vents, and other roof penetrations. The process helps to detect early signs of deterioration, water intrusion, or structural concerns that may not be immediately visible from the ground. Regular inspections can extend the lifespan of an asphalt roof by catching problems early before they develop into costly repairs or replacements.
These services are instrumental in addressing common roofing problems like leaks, storm damage, and shingle degradation. By identifying issues such as damaged or missing shingles, compromised flashing, or clogged drainage systems, property owners can take targeted action to prevent water infiltration and structural damage. Inspections also help in assessing the need for repairs or maintenance, ensuring that the roof remains in good condition and continues to provide reliable protection. This proactive approach can reduce the likelihood of unexpected failures and prolong the lifespan of the roof.

Inspection Cost Range -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ection varies from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Factors Influencing Price - Factors such as roof height, accessibility, and the extent of inspection required can impact costs. For example, a straightforward inspection on a single-story home may cost less than one on a multi-story building.
Additional Services - Some providers may charge extra for detailed reports or minor repairs found during inspection,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These services are often billed separately from the initial inspection fee.
Regional Variations - Costs for asphalt roof inspections can vary by location, with prices in Stafford Springs, CT, typically aligning with regional averages. Local pros may offer different pricing based on market demand and local competition.

What is involved in an asphalt roof inspection? An asphalt roof inspection typically includes checking for damaged or missing shingles, inspecting flashing and seals, and assessing overall roof condition for signs of wear or potential issues.
How often should asphalt roofs be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to identify and address any damage early.
What are common signs of asphalt roof damage? Common signs include curling or cracked shingles, missing granules, leaks, and visible sagging or deterioration in roofing materials.
Can a roof inspection identify potential future problems? Yes, a thorough inspection can reveal early signs of damage or wear that may lead to future issues, allowing for proactive maintenance.
